Do CBD Vapes Show Up on Drug Tests?

Cannabidiol (CBD) has been growing in popularity due to its potential therapeutic benefits, which include pain relief, anxiety reduction, and improved sleep. As a result, it's now available in various forms including oils, tinctures, edibles and vapes. However, one question that often arises is whether or not CBD vapes can show up on drug tests.Firstly, it’s important to understand what a drug test looks for. Most workplace drug tests are designed to detect substances such as opioids, cocaine and THC (tetrahydrocannabinol), the psychoactive compound found in marijuana that gives users a 'high'. Understanding the Effects of Inhaling CBD

Cannabidiol, more commonly known as CBD, has gained significant popularity in recent years due to its potential therapeutic benefits. While there are several ways to consume CBD, inhalation is one of the most effective methods. Understanding the effects of inhaling CBD can help individuals make informed decisions about their health and wellness.Inhaling CBD allows it to be rapidly absorbed into the bloodstream through the lungs. This method provides a fast onset of effects, typically within minutes. The speed at which effects are felt makes inhalation an ideal method for those seeking immediate relief from symptoms such as pain or anxiety.When inhaled, CBD enters the bloodstream directly from your lungs without passing through your digestive system.
